I have removed Jerald W., but have not restored Allodius, or more correctly Alladius, because this template already includes Romulus Silvius. The name of the twelfth king of Alba was EITHER Romulus Silvius (Livy) OR Acrota (Ovid) OR Alladius (Dionysius). Pasquale 18:43, 7 December 2006 (UTC)Reply

If the three names all refer to the same person, perhaps redirects should be set up. —Angr 20:02, 8 December 2006 (UTC)Reply
Angr, I went for Romulus Silvius (Livy) over Alladius (Dionysius) in the template for two reasons: (1) The template already seemed to favor Livy over Dionysius because it listed Atys (Livy) rather than Capetus (Dionysius) as the king between Alba and Capys; (2) Romulus Silvius (Livy) already has an article while Alladius (Dionysius) does not. Anyway, this is just a schematic template. The article Latin kings explains everything. My main concern was (1) to remove Jerald W. (in place of earlier Alladius), the result of the vandalism I reported, which you don't comment about; and (2) remove the additional generation in the tree caused by the previous insertion of Alladius between Romulus Silvius and Aventinus, when in fact Alladius (Dionysius) occupies the same place as Romulus Silvius (Livy) in the sequence.
